U.S., July 17 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T07067645) titled 'Post-Hysterectomy Vaginal Length: Horizontal vs. Vertical Closure' on July 04.
Brief Summary: This prospective clinical study aims to evaluate the impact of vaginal cuff closure orientation-horizontal versus vertical-on postoperative total vaginal length in patients undergoing vaginal hysterectomy combined with lateral suspension. By comparing anatomical outcomes between the two closure techniques, the study seeks to determine which method better preserves vaginal length, potentially influencing surgical preferences and postoperative quality of life.
